IRO23 RS-485 Integrated Stepper Motor (NEMA23)

Product Overview

The IRO23 is a NEMA23 (57mm) integrated stepper motor with built-in RS485 communication, designed for the highest-torque requirements in the NEMA23 networked motion control lineup. Combining a stepper motor, driver, and 1000-line encoder in a single housing, the IRO23 delivers holding torque of 1.20 N·m to 2.00 N·m, providing robust closed-loop performance for demanding industrial automation applications.

The IRO23 operates on 12-48V DC and supports RS485 communication for multi-axis control systems. The integrated 1000-line encoder provides closed-loop feedback, eliminating missed steps and enabling smooth operation up to 3000 RPM. With support for up to 32 devices on a single RS485 bus, the IRO23 enables cost-effective distributed motion control architecture.

Each IRO23 includes digital inputs for direct sensor and limit switch connection, plus a digital output for alarm or status signaling. The built-in program storage enables standalone operation with pre-configured motion sequences, reducing the processing load on the host controller. Comprehensive protection includes overvoltage, undervoltage, overcurrent, open winding, and position deviation detection.

Technical Specifications

ParameterValue
Frame SizeNEMA23 (57mm × 57mm)
CommunicationRS485
Encoder1000-line built-in
Working Voltage12~48V DC
Max Speed3000 RPM
Digital I/O3 DI, 1 DO
ProtectionOvervoltage, undervoltage, overcurrent, open winding, position deviation
